TLDR

  • An attribution model is a rule for splitting credit between the touches in a journey. Change the rule, and a different channel looks best. Nothing in the business has changed. 

  • Pick the model that fits the decision you are making. First touch for discovery questions. Last touch for closing questions. Multi-touch for budget questions. 

  • Most tools default to last click. Nobody at your company picked it. 

  • The data underneath matters more than the model on top. A model can only split what it can see.

What does an attribution model decide?

A model takes the list of touches that led to an order and decides how much credit each touch will get. That is the whole job.

Marketing attribution model diagram showing a customer journey of five touchpoints where only two are recorded (email and branded search) before an order, illustrating how attribution models can only divide credit across recorded touches and cannot prove which touch caused the sale.

Two things follow from this that people get wrong.

  1. A model cannot add information. It can only divide what is already recorded. Say a journey really had five touches and your data caught two. Every model will split the order across those two touches, and every model will be wrong.

  2. A model does not tell you what caused the sale. A touch is a record that something happened before someone bought. First click tells you what was there at the start. It does not tell you the order would have failed without it. That is a different question, and it needs different methods.

What happens to your channel report when you change attribution models?

Here is one month for one brand, run through three models. Same 6,360 orders. Same seven channels. Only the credit rule changed.


Channel

First Click

Last Click

Linear

Direct

970

1,140

1,890

Google Ads

1,880

1,220

1,030

Google Search

860

1,390

1,370

Meta Organic

980

1,100

840

Meta Ads

800

720

620

Email

680

700

540

Creator Program

190

90

70

Total

6,360

6,360

6,360

Two things stand out.

  1. The best channel changes. Google Ads is the clear leader under first click with 1,880 orders. Under last click, it falls to second behind Google Search. Anyone reporting "our biggest channel" is reporting a dropdown setting.

  2. Google Ads loses 660 orders when we change models. Under first click, it holds 1,880 of the 6,360 orders, which is 29.6% of the total. Under last click, it holds 1,220 which is 19.2%. A third of the channel's credit disappears because we changed the models.

That matters if you budget on rules like "Google Ads should drive a quarter of our orders." Under one model, it clears the bar. Under the other, it misses, and someone proposes a cut.

Why your best channel changes depending on the attribution model?

The swing is not random. It shows you where each channel sits in the journey.

Channels that fall when you move from first click to last click are opening journeys. The creator program drops 53%. Google Ads drops 35%.

Channels that rise are closing them. Google Search goes from 860 to 1,390, a rise of 62%. Someone who searches your brand name and buys was sent there by something else. Search caught the order. Search did not create the demand.

Some channels barely move. Meta Ads sits at 800 and 720. Email sits at 680 and 700. A flat channel is either doing both jobs at once, or it shows up on short journeys where the first touch and the last touch are the same touch.

A single model tells you how big a channel is. The gap between two models tells you what that channel does.

Under linear the biggest line is Direct at 1,890 orders, or 29.7% of the total. You cannot buy Direct. It is a leftover bucket that is assigned to any order that can't be cleanly attributed to any channel. Linear spreads credit evenly across every touch, so it always inflates whatever bucket shows up most often. In most stores that bucket is Direct.

Which attribution model to use for which decision?

The attribution model you pick depends on the question you're trying to answer

  • Finding new customers. Use first click. You want to know what starts journeys, and every other model undercredits the channels that do this. Any channel that looks weak on last click and strong on first click is bringing people in. Cut it and you break your own discovery.

  • Keeping or killing a closing channel. Use last click. Retargeting, branded search and cart-abandonment email all exist to convert demand that already exists. Last click is the model most generous to them, so if one of them looks weak even under last click, it is genuinely weak. If Direct is swallowing a large share of your last touches, use last non-direct instead, which skips Direct and credits the last channel you can actually name.

  • Splitting next quarter's budget. Use a multi-touch model. Budget decisions involve channels that never get the first or last touch, and single-touch models make those channels disappear. Linear splits credit evenly and is the simplest way to find mid-journey channels you have been ignoring. Position-based weights the two ends and suits brands where discovery and conversion are run by different teams. Data-driven learns the split from your own data and needs a lot of orders before it learns anything. Time decay favours recent touches and only fits short buying cycles, promotions and flash sales.

Whichever you pick, check how much credit lands in buckets you cannot spend against.

  • Choosing between two creatives or two campaigns. Use whatever the ad platform uses. Platform numbers are unreliable for comparing across channels. They are fine for comparing two things inside one channel, because the same bias applies to both.

  • Understanding how much your channels overlap. Use any touch. This one is not an allocation model and is not meant to total to your order count. It credits every channel present in a journey.

  • Deciding whether a channel is worth anything at all. No model answers this. Attribution records touches. Whether the order needed the touch is a causal question, and the methods that answer it are covered separately.

Why last click is your default, and why that is not a decision you made?

Most stores run last click or last non-direct without ever choosing it. Shopify, Meta and most ad platforms ship with a last-touch default, and defaults survive.

Last click became the default because it is easy to compute and hard to argue with. It needs one touch and no journey rebuilt. Every other model needs the full path, and most systems do not hold the full path reliably.

The cost is that last click always rewards whatever sits closest to the purchase. On this brand's numbers, Google Search and Direct together take 2,530 orders under last click, or 39.8% of the total. Both are simply converting the demand that something else created.

If you have never changed the setting, you are running the model that was easiest to build. That can still be the right call.

When is a custom attribution model worth building?

Custom models come up once a team has tried the standard set and none of them fit. One of three things usually triggers it.

  1. An unusual journey shape. Long consideration cycles, high repeat rates or a big offline component all break assumptions built into off-the-shelf models.

  2. A channel that matters more than its credit. Creator programs, podcasts and referral schemes tend to sit in the middle of journeys, and every standard model underweights the middle.

  3. A decision you make over and over. If you reallocate budget across eight channels every month, a model built for that decision can earn its cost.

Custom is worth less than people expect. Custom weights applied to incomplete journeys gives you a more specific version of the same data. Build the data first, then the model. Most teams skip that order.

How to test attribution models on your own data before you commit

Four checks.

  1. Run first click and last click side by side for one month. Sort your channels by the difference between the two. Anything that moves more than 20% has a job in the journey you should know about before you set budgets again.

  2. Count your channels per order. Divide total channel touches by order count. Under 1.3 and model choice barely affects you. Over 2.0 and it shapes your whole report.

  3. Check where Direct lands under each model. If Direct grows as you move toward multi-touch models, your journey data is thin, and the model is pushing credit into a bucket you cannot act on.

Check the totals. Any allocation model should total to your actual order count for the period.
